Deze gids laat u zien hoe u de status van uw Ubuntu Linux-server rechtstreeks vanuit uw webbrowser kunt beheren en bewaken met Cockpit.

Waarom Cockpit gebruiken?

Cockpit is een webgebaseerde Linux-serverbeheertool voor het op afstand beheren en bewaken van uw servers. Met Cockpit kunt u uw server in een webbrowser zien en systeemtaken uitvoeren met zowel grafische als terminaltools.

U kunt Cockpit ook gebruiken om containers te beheren, opslag te beheren, netwerken te configureren en systeemlogboekberichten te inspecteren.

Hoe Cockpit op Linux te installeren

Deze handleiding behandelt het installatieproces op een Ubuntu Linux-server. Misschien wil je ook weten dat andere grote Linux-distributies zoals Fedora, RHEL, Arch Linux en Debian ook Cockpit ondersteunen.

Werk, voordat u met de installatie begint, de repositorylijst van uw systeem bij met APT:

sudo apt update

Voer de volgende opdracht uit om Cockpit op uw Ubuntu Linux-server te installeren:

sudo apt install cockpit

Cockpit draait op poort 9090 die standaard is ingeschakeld op Ubuntu. Als u een firewall gebruikt, zorg er dan voor dat u poort 9090 inschakelt met:

ufw, een opdrachtregelprogramma voor het beheren van uw Ubuntu-firewall.

sudo ufw toestaan ​​9090

Als u een server op webservices zoals Azure of AWS gebruikt, moet u er ook voor zorgen dat u regels voor inkomende poorten toevoegt om poort 9090 in te schakelen.

Toegang tot uw server via Cockpit

Zodra Cockpit actief is, hebt u toegang tot uw server vanuit alle gangbare webbrowsers, waaronder Firefox, Chrome en Microsoft Edge op elk besturingssysteem naar keuze.

Start uw favoriete browser en ga naar de volgende URL:

https://ipaddress: 9090

...waar IP adres is het IP-adres van uw Ubuntu-server. U kunt gemakkelijk controleer het IP-adres op je Linux-systeem met behulp van de host-opdracht.

Uw browser probeert u mogelijk te waarschuwen dat de site niet veilig is omdat Cockpit een zelfondertekend certificaat gebruikt. Om deze waarschuwing te omzeilen, klikt u eerst op de Geavanceerd knop. Klik vervolgens op Accepteer risico en ga door om toegang te krijgen tot de Cockpit-interface.

Nadat u heeft geaccepteerd om door te gaan met het zelfondertekende certificaat, geeft de browser een inlogscherm weer dat lijkt op het onderstaande. Voer uw serveraanmeldingsnaam en wachtwoord in. Op de inlogpagina ziet u kort de servernaam en het server-besturingssysteem dat u gebruikt, in dit geval Ubuntu Server 20.04 LTS.

Eenmaal ingelogd, toont het systeem u een overzichtsscherm voor het beheren van uw server met Cockpit.

Zoals u kunt zien, is de Cockpit-GUI zeer intuïtief en biedt u zoveel kracht om uw server te beheren en de status ervan te controleren. U kunt de server bijvoorbeeld opnieuw opstarten vanaf de pagina Cockpit-overzicht. U wordt ook op de hoogte gebracht van belangrijke zaken op de voorpagina, zoals software-updates en het gebruik van bronnen.

Navigeren door de cockpitinterface

De zijbalk aan de linkerkant bevat de volgende tabbladen en elk daarvan geeft een bepaalde set informatie weer met betrekking tot uw server.

Overzicht

De Overzicht tab is een van de belangrijkste pagina's in Cockpit omdat het u de belangrijkste informatie biedt die van belang is voor de server, zoals de hostnaam, CPU-gebruik en RAM-informatie.

Logboeken

De Logboeken pagina bevat alle belangrijke systeemlogboeken die beschikbaar zijn op uw Ubuntu-server. U kunt de logboeken die u wilt bekijken ook filteren op datum, ernst of service.

Opslag

De Opslag pagina geeft u inzicht in uw opslagapparaten en gekoppelde schijven, inclusief hun grootte zoals u ze zou laten weergeven met Linux df-opdrachttool. Het systeem zal op deze pagina ook logboeken met betrekking tot opslag weergeven.

Netwerken

De Netwerken pagina toont basisnetwerkinformatie en uw IP-adres. U kunt deze pagina ook gebruiken om uw netwerkbrug te configureren of een VLAN toe te voegen.

rekeningen

Deze pagina toont u een lijst met gebruikers die beschikbaar zijn op uw server. U kunt dit tabblad ook gebruiken om gebruikersaccountinstellingen te beheren, zoals het toevoegen van een nieuw gebruikersaccount aan uw server, het opnieuw instellen van het wachtwoord, het toevoegen van SSH-sleutels, enz.

Diensten

De Diensten tabblad toont belangrijke systeemservices. U kunt ook op naam naar services zoeken of services filteren op status, d.w.z. ingeschakeld, uitgeschakeld of statisch. Als u op een dienst klikt, krijgt u meer informatie over die dienst en kunt u de status ervan wijzigen. Cockpit toont ook de logs met betrekking tot een bepaalde service.

Terminal

Een ander belangrijk kenmerk van Cockpit is dat het je een terminalvenster biedt waarmee je elk Linux-commando naar keuze kunt uitvoeren. Dit betekent dat u met gemak Linux-opdrachten op een tablet of smartphone kunt uitvoeren.

Serverbeheer verbeteren met Cockpit

Deze handleiding heeft u laten zien hoe u uw Ubuntu Linux-server kunt beheren met Cockpit, een krachtige en intuïtieve webgebaseerde tool voor het beheren en bewaken van Linux-servers.

SSH blijft nog steeds een van de meest gebruikelijke methoden voor toegang tot externe servers. Leer hoe u uw SSH-verbindingen met Mosh en Tmux kunt verbeteren.

E-mail
Krijg betere externe sessies op Linux met Mosh en Tmux

Verbeter uw externe toegang tot Linux-apparaten via SSH met Mosh en voer meerdere sessies uit met Tmux.

Lees volgende

Gerelateerde onderwerpen
  • Linux
  • Linux
  • Browser
  • server
Over de auteur
Mwiza Kumwenda (27 artikelen gepubliceerd)

Mwiza ontwikkelt software van beroep en schrijft uitgebreid over Linux en front-end programmeren. Enkele van zijn interesses zijn geschiedenis, economie, politiek en ondernemingsarchitectuur.

Meer van Mwiza Kumwenda

Abonneer op onze nieuwsbrief

Word lid van onze nieuwsbrief voor technische tips, recensies, gratis e-boeken en exclusieve deals!

Nog een stap…!

Bevestig uw e-mailadres in de e-mail die we u zojuist hebben gestuurd.

.